Team — soft deletes are now live on the orders table in Merrowbase. Rows get a deleted_at timestamp instead of being removed; all reads go through the filtered view. Do NOT query the raw table directly or you'll surface tombstones. Hard purge runs weekly via the Calders job. Backfill of legacy deletions finished this morning with zero mismatches. If anything looks off, roll back the view, not the migration. The deploy that shipped this is recorded below.

session token of kahog-bahif = htk9_f63daec35

# Exportify Environments

Failed exports in staging retry automatically; in prod they don't. To retry manually, requeue the job from the ops console and watch the dead-letter count drop. Never replay more than one batch at a time. Staging and prod differ only in queue depth and retry backoff. The relevant configuration values for the export worker are as follows.

settings of bafof-tagep:
[frador]
port = 9300
region = west-1
host = frador.norvacorp.corp
timeout_ms = 3000
retries = 5

Subject: DR drill — Plottwist editor undo stack

Hi,

Welcome aboard. Tomorrow's disaster-recovery drill covers restoring the Plottwist diagram editor's undo/redo history store from snapshots. You'll replay the operation log and verify redo integrity afterward. To unlock the snapshot archive on the drill host, you'll need the recovery passphrase, which is noted directly below.

recovery phrase for yahap-faduf: sorion-kasath-briath-gorius-ulaael-zorvan-aldiel-quenwyn-casdor-framir-julwyn-novvan-zorox

FINANCE REVIEW — Project Kestrelgate

Board summary: Kestrelgate is now eleven weeks behind schedule. Capitalised spend stands at 2.3m against a 1.8m plan, driven by rework on the settlement module. Vendor penalties partially offset the overrun. Marrow & Tine's audit flagged weak milestone governance; remediation is underway under Delia Fanshawe. No further funding is recommended until the revised plan clears review. Context for the board follows below.

management briefing: Only 33 of the 504 pilot accounts renewed Holox, so a churn review is set for August 1. Fenysix Logistics is in early talks to buy Zoroxix Group for about $459.9 million.